‘They’ll be in my heart forever’: Yanni Gourde on leaving the Lightning and Tampa


The last 24 hours have been a whirlwind for Yanni Gourde.

It began with the unforgettable phone call from GM Julien BriseBois at noon Wednesday, eight hours before the Seattle Kraken expansion draft.

“You got picked,” BriseBois told the veteran forward.

Gourde, 29, said there were a ton of emotions that hit him all at once. There was excitement for a new challenge with an expansion team, stress over his family’s ensuing cross-country move. There was also disappointment in leaving the Lightning, his teammates, who were bonded for life after winning back-to-back Stanley Cups. This was the organization that had given him a chance as an undrafted free agent in 2014. They believed in him, developed him, allowed him to flourish.
